FlyShip to skim the seas? Aerospace, March 2016, p 4

In Germany, the FlyShip team are developing a range of ground-effect aircraft, typically powered with diesel-fuelled variable-speed ducted turboprops.   Representative speeds are 190 km/h, with a low fuel burn of 125 L/h giving an endurance of 20 hours, and range of 3800 km.
